Best Practices for Performance Monitoring in Cloud Data Centers

Introduction:

Performance monitoring is crucial for ensuring the optimal functioning of cloud data centers. By implementing best practices for performance monitoring, organizations can proactively identify and address issues that may impact the performance and availability of their cloud infrastructure. In this article, we will discuss some of the key best practices for performance monitoring in cloud data centers.

Importance of Real-Time Monitoring in Cloud Data Centers

Performance monitoring is a crucial aspect of managing cloud data centers. With the increasing complexity of cloud environments and the growing demand for high-performance computing, real-time monitoring has become more important than ever. By keeping a close eye on the performance of your cloud data center, you can identify and address issues before they impact your users and ensure that your infrastructure is running smoothly.

One of the key benefits of real-time monitoring is the ability to detect and respond to performance issues quickly. By monitoring key metrics such as CPU usage, memory utilization, and network traffic in real-time, you can identify bottlenecks and other issues that may be impacting the performance of your cloud data center. This allows you to take proactive measures to address these issues before they escalate and impact your users.

Real-time monitoring also allows you to track performance trends over time. By collecting and analyzing performance data over an extended period, you can identify patterns and trends that may indicate potential issues or areas for improvement. This can help you make informed decisions about capacity planning, resource allocation, and other aspects of managing your cloud data center.

In addition to detecting and responding to performance issues, real-time monitoring can also help you optimize the performance of your cloud data center. By monitoring key metrics and analyzing performance data, you can identify opportunities to improve efficiency, reduce costs, and enhance the overall performance of your infrastructure. This can help you maximize the value of your cloud investment and ensure that your data center is operating at peak performance.

To effectively monitor the performance of your cloud data center in real-time, it’s important to establish a comprehensive monitoring strategy. This includes defining key performance metrics, setting up monitoring tools and alerts, and establishing processes for analyzing and responding to performance issues. By taking a proactive approach to performance monitoring, you can ensure that your cloud data center is running smoothly and efficiently.

When it comes to real-time monitoring in cloud data centers, there are a few best practices to keep in mind. First and foremost, it’s important to monitor a wide range of performance metrics to get a comprehensive view of your infrastructure. This includes monitoring CPU usage, memory utilization, disk I/O, network traffic, and other key metrics that can impact the performance of your cloud data center.

It’s also important to set up alerts and notifications to quickly identify and respond to performance issues. By configuring alerts for key metrics and setting up notifications to alert you when thresholds are exceeded, you can ensure that you are aware of performance issues as soon as they arise. This can help you take immediate action to address issues and minimize the impact on your users.

In conclusion, real-time monitoring is essential for managing the performance of cloud data centers. By monitoring key metrics, analyzing performance data, and taking proactive measures to address issues, you can ensure that your infrastructure is running smoothly and efficiently. By following best practices for performance monitoring, you can optimize the performance of your cloud data center and provide a seamless experience for your users.

Implementing Automated Alerting Systems for Performance Issues

Performance monitoring is a crucial aspect of managing cloud data centers. With the increasing complexity of cloud environments and the growing demand for high availability and performance, it is essential to have effective monitoring systems in place to detect and address performance issues promptly. One of the best practices for performance monitoring in cloud data centers is implementing automated alerting systems for performance issues.

Automated alerting systems can help data center administrators stay on top of performance issues and take proactive measures to prevent downtime and ensure optimal performance. These systems can monitor key performance metrics, such as CPU usage, memory utilization, network traffic, and storage capacity, in real-time and alert administrators when thresholds are exceeded or anomalies are detected.

By setting up automated alerts for performance issues, data center administrators can be notified immediately when there is a potential problem, allowing them to investigate and resolve the issue before it escalates. This proactive approach can help minimize downtime, improve system reliability, and enhance overall performance.

There are several best practices to consider when implementing automated alerting systems for performance monitoring in cloud data centers. First and foremost, it is essential to define clear performance metrics and thresholds that indicate when an alert should be triggered. These metrics should be based on the specific requirements and performance goals of the data center, taking into account factors such as workload patterns, resource utilization, and service level agreements.

It is also important to establish escalation procedures for alerts to ensure that critical issues are addressed promptly. This may involve defining different levels of severity for alerts and specifying who should be notified at each level. By having clear escalation procedures in place, data center administrators can ensure that performance issues are addressed in a timely manner and that the appropriate actions are taken to resolve them.

Another best practice for implementing automated alerting systems is to integrate these systems with monitoring tools and dashboards to provide a comprehensive view of performance across the data center. By consolidating performance data from various sources and presenting it in a centralized dashboard, administrators can quickly identify trends, patterns, and anomalies that may indicate potential performance issues.

Furthermore, it is important to regularly review and fine-tune alerting rules and thresholds to ensure that they remain relevant and effective. Performance monitoring requirements may change over time due to factors such as workload fluctuations, infrastructure upgrades, or changes in business priorities. By periodically reviewing and adjusting alerting rules, data center administrators can ensure that the automated alerting systems continue to provide accurate and actionable alerts.

In conclusion, implementing automated alerting systems for performance monitoring is a best practice for managing cloud data centers effectively. By setting up automated alerts for performance issues, defining clear metrics and thresholds, establishing escalation procedures, integrating with monitoring tools, and regularly reviewing and fine-tuning alerting rules, data center administrators can proactively detect and address performance issues, minimize downtime, and optimize system performance. By following these best practices, organizations can ensure that their cloud data centers operate efficiently and reliably, meeting the demands of today’s digital economy.

Best Practices for Capacity Planning in Cloud Data Centers

Performance monitoring is a crucial aspect of managing a cloud data center. It allows you to track the health and efficiency of your infrastructure, identify potential issues before they become critical, and optimize resource allocation to ensure smooth operations. In this article, we will discuss some best practices for capacity planning in cloud data centers to help you make the most of your resources and maximize performance.

One of the first steps in capacity planning is to establish clear performance metrics that align with your business goals. These metrics can include CPU utilization, memory usage, network bandwidth, and storage capacity. By monitoring these metrics regularly, you can gain insights into how your resources are being utilized and identify areas where improvements can be made.

It is also important to set up alerts and notifications for critical performance thresholds. This will allow you to proactively address issues before they impact your users or business operations. For example, you can set up alerts for high CPU utilization or low memory availability to ensure that you can take action before performance degrades.

Another best practice for capacity planning is to use historical data to forecast future resource requirements. By analyzing trends in resource utilization over time, you can predict when you will need to scale up or down your infrastructure to meet demand. This can help you avoid over-provisioning resources and wasting money on unused capacity.

In addition to monitoring performance metrics, it is important to regularly review and optimize your resource allocation. This can involve reallocating resources from underutilized servers to those that are experiencing high demand, or upgrading hardware to improve performance. By continuously optimizing your resource allocation, you can ensure that your infrastructure is running at peak efficiency.

Furthermore, it is essential to conduct regular performance testing to validate your capacity planning assumptions. This can involve running stress tests, load tests, and other performance benchmarks to ensure that your infrastructure can handle peak workloads without degradation. By testing your infrastructure under realistic conditions, you can identify potential bottlenecks and address them before they impact performance.

Finally, it is important to document your capacity planning processes and decisions to ensure that they are repeatable and scalable. This can involve creating runbooks, documenting performance metrics, and recording the results of performance tests. By maintaining detailed records of your capacity planning activities, you can easily track changes over time and make informed decisions about future resource allocation.

In conclusion, capacity planning is a critical aspect of managing a cloud data center. By establishing clear performance metrics, setting up alerts for critical thresholds, using historical data to forecast future requirements, optimizing resource allocation, conducting regular performance testing, and documenting your processes, you can ensure that your infrastructure is running at peak efficiency. By following these best practices, you can maximize performance, minimize downtime, and optimize resource utilization in your cloud data center.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top